From: Karsten Graul <kgraul@linux.ibm.com>
[ Upstream commit 6b1bbf94ab369d97ed3bdaa561521a52c27ef619 ]
smc_ism_register_dmb() returns error codes set by the ISM driver which are not guaranteed to be negative or in the errno range. Such values would not be handled by ERR_PTR() and finally the return code will be used as a memory address. Fix that by using a valid negative errno value with ERR_PTR().
